Metoda PublisherMonitor.EnumSnapshotAgentSessionDetails
Zwraca szczegółowe informacje o sesja agenta migawki.
Przestrzeń nazw: Microsoft.SqlServer.Replication
Zestaw: Microsoft.SqlServer.Rmo (w Microsoft.SqlServer.Rmo.dll)
Składnia
'Deklaracja
Public Function EnumSnapshotAgentSessionDetails ( _
agentName As String, _
sessionId As String _
) As DataSet
'Użycie
Dim instance As PublisherMonitor
Dim agentName As String
Dim sessionId As String
Dim returnValue As DataSet
returnValue = instance.EnumSnapshotAgentSessionDetails(agentName, _
sessionId)
public DataSet EnumSnapshotAgentSessionDetails(
string agentName,
string sessionId
)
public:
DataSet^ EnumSnapshotAgentSessionDetails(
String^ agentName,
String^ sessionId
)
member EnumSnapshotAgentSessionDetails :
agentName:string *
sessionId:string -> DataSet
public function EnumSnapshotAgentSessionDetails(
agentName : String,
sessionId : String
) : DataSet
Parametry
- agentName
Typ: System.String
A String wartość, która określa nazwę Agent odczytywania dziennika.Wartość tego parametru można uzyskać LogReaderAgentName właściwość opublikowanych bazy danych.
- sessionId
Typ: System.String
A String wartość ta reprezentuje dane i czas sesja, którego szczegóły są zwracane.Ta wartość może być otrzymana z czas kolumn zwracanych przez EnumLogReaderAgentSessions metoda.
Wartość zwracana
Typ: System.Data.DataSet
A DataSet obiekt, który zawiera następujące kolumny.
Kolumna |
Typ danych |
Opis |
---|---|---|
runstatus |
Stanu: 1 = Start 2 = Succeed 3 = W toku 4 = Bezczynności 5 = Ponów próbę 6 = Niepowodzenie |
|
godzina |
Czas rejestrowania szczegółów sesja. |
|
komentarze |
Tekst opisowy. |
|
czas trwania |
Upłynęło czas aktywności sesja zarejestrowane w sekundach. |
|
delivery_rate |
Średnia liczba poleceń wydana na sekundę. |
|
delivered_commands |
Całkowita liczba poleceń dostarczonych w sesja. |
|
name |
Nazwa zadanie agenta migawki. |
|
error_id |
Identyfikator błędu w MSrepl_errors (Transact-SQL) tabela systemowa.Użyj EnumErrorRecords Metoda zwraca szczegółowe informacje na temat błędu. |
Uwagi
Zatwierdź zmiany dowolnej właściwość PublisherMonitor obiekt przed wywołaniem tej metoda, ponieważ właściwość tego obiektu konieczne może być załadowany, jeśli nie zostały one załadowane już.
EnumSnapshotAgentSessionDetails Metoda może być wywoływana tylko przez członków db_owner lub replmonitor ról stałej bazy danych do baza danych dystrybucji.
Ten obszar nazw, klasy lub element członkowski jest obsługiwany tylko w wersja 2.0.NET Framework.
Zobacz także